Vulcan Materials Acquires Aggregates USA
Vulcan Materials Co. has reached a definitive agreement with SPO Partners to acquire its aggregates business, Aggregates USA LLC, for $900 million in cash. Aggregates USA operates 31 facilities serving high-growth markets in Georgia, Florida, Tennessee, South Carolina and Virginia.
Read MoreVulcan Materials’ First-Quarter Revenues up 4 Percent
Vulcan Materials Co. announced results for the first quarter ended March 31, 2017. Net earnings were $45 million and Adjusted EBITDA was $149 million. The company’s first quarter results “reflect solid price growth in aggregates, the continuing recovery in construction materials demand and strong profitability in its Concrete and Asphalt segments,” according to the company.
Read MoreTwo Vulcan Quarries in North Carolina Achieve Environmental Accolades
Vulcan Materials Co. demonstrated its commitment to environmental stewardship by achieving Wildlife Habitat Council (WHC) Conservation Certification at two North Carolina quarries – Pineville and Hendersonville.

Vulcan Materials Co. announced that its Cabarrus Quarry in Concord, N.C., received an Excellence in Community Relations Gold Award from the National Stone, Sand and Gravel Association (NSSGA). This top level national award recognizes a superior level of active involvement with and positive contributions to the facility’s neighboring community.
